Google has appealed a US district decide’s landmark antitrust ruling that discovered the corporate illegally held a monopoly in on-line search.
“As we’ve lengthy stated, the Courtroom’s August 2024 ruling ignored the truth that folks use Google as a result of they wish to, not as a result of they’re pressured to,” Google’s vp for regulatory affairs Lee-Anne Mulholland stated.
In its announcement on Friday, Google stated the ruling by Decide Amit Mehta did not account for the tempo of innovation and intense competitors the corporate faces.
The corporate is requesting a pause on implementing a collection of fixes – seen by some observers as too lenient – aimed toward limiting its monopoly energy.
Decide Mehta acknowledged the fast adjustments to the Google’s enterprise when he issued his cures in September, writing that the emergence of generative synthetic intelligence (AI) had modified the course of the case.
He refused to grant authorities attorneys their request for a Google breakup that would come with a spin-off of Chrome, the world’s hottest browser.
As a substitute, he pushed much less rigorous cures, together with a requirement that Google share sure knowledge with “certified rivals” as deemed by the courtroom.
That knowledge was resulting from embrace parts of its search index, Google’s huge stock of net content material that features like a map of the web.
The decide additionally known as for Google to permit sure rivals to show the tech large’s search outcomes as their very own in a bid to offer upstarts the time and assets they should innovate.
On Friday, Mulholland balked at being pressured to share search knowledge and syndication providers with rivals as she justified the request for a halt to implementing the orders.
“These mandates would danger Individuals’ privateness and discourage rivals from constructing their very own merchandise — finally stifling the innovation that retains the U.S. on the forefront of worldwide expertise,” Mulholland wrote.
Whereas the corporate has invested rising sums of money into AI, these ambitions have come underneath scrutiny.
Final month, the EU opened an investigation into Google over its AI summaries which seem above search outcomes.
The European Fee stated it will probe whether or not Google used knowledge from web sites to offer the service and failed to supply applicable compensation to publishers.
Google stated the investigation risked stifling innovation in a aggressive market.
